Short Match Preview: New Zealand lost their opening fixture against Netherlands team with a 1-0 scoreline which was New Zealand’s 10th world cup match in a row without a win.
A win for Canada against New Zealand will seal their passage to the next round while New Zealand’s chances of qualification depend largely down to this matches result.
Canada’s first game against China was very intense encounter where home team had to dig deep and now they can expect a physical battle against New Zealand who are more familiar to the style of Canada football. Canada head coach Herdman has trained New Zealand women team four years ago in 2011 world cup and he will bring a new challenge for the kiwis. A win against New Zealand and Herdman team will go into the last group game against Netherlands assured of their place in knockouts.
